Common questions about Hypoten (FAQ)
Q: How long is Hypoten generally meant to be taken for?
Official instructions state that use is intended to be long-term and continuous as part of a chronic management plan for elevated arterial pressure.

Q: What should be expected if Hypoten does not seem to be working within the first month?
Official information indicates that the medicine's effects are often characterized by a slow onset of action. Because of this, results may take several weeks—typically 3 to 4 weeks—before they are fully noticeable, as the cardiovascular effects may persist for a period.
Q: Does Hypoten need to build up in the body to be effective?
The primary component (Reserpine) is described as having a slow onset of action and sustained effects. This is related to its mechanism of action, which involves the gradual depletion of certain chemical stores in the body, suggesting a cumulative process is required for its full effect.
Q: Is Hypoten the same as its generic drug name?
Hypoten is a brand-name medicine that contains a combination of three active ingredients: Clopamide, Dihydroergocristine Mesilate, and Reserpine. The generic name refers to this specific triple combination of active ingredients.

Q: Why might Hypoten cause dizziness or fatigue in some patients?
Side effects such as dizziness and fatigue are often related to the Reserpine component. This ingredient works by affecting neurotransmitters in the body, which can lead to reduced sympathetic nerve activity and, for some, sedative effects.
Q: Do officially reported side effects of Hypoten differ between age groups?
Yes, official safety notes indicate that older adults may have a higher likelihood of experiencing certain adverse central nervous system (CNS) effects. This includes a higher risk of slowed heart rate (bradycardia) and low blood pressure upon standing.
Q: Is there any known information about the long-term safety profile of Hypoten?
Regulatory documents highlight critical long-term safety concerns, particularly regarding the Reserpine component. It carries a warning about the potential for mental depression that may persist for several months after the medicine is discontinued.
Q: Are there any official warnings about combining Hypoten with certain vitamins?
Yes, an official interaction is noted with Calcium and Vitamin D supplements. This combination can introduce a documented risk of elevated calcium levels (hypercalcemia) due to the action of the diuretic component (Clopamide).
Q: Is it common for Hypoten to be taken at the same time as a diuretic?
Hypoten is classified as a Fixed-Dose Combination (FDC) product that already contains a diuretic (Clopamide, a thiazide-like diuretic) as one of its three active ingredients. The product itself is designed to provide this combined action.

Q: What non-prescription medicines are officially known to interact with Hypoten?
Official documents mention the potential for Non-Steroidal Anti-Inflammatory Drugs (NSAIDs) to reduce the medicine's blood pressure-lowering effect. General caution is also noted regarding the use of other CNS depressants.

Q: How does Hypoten interact with other types of blood pressure medications?
Co-administration with other blood pressure medicines, such as Beta-blockers, carries a documented risk of marked additive hypotension (low blood pressure). This means combining them may lead to a greater-than-expected drop in blood pressure.

Q: Is it normal to feel a change in heart rate when first starting Hypoten?
Official safety information lists bradycardia (slowed heart rate) as a possible adverse effect. This potential change is related to the mechanism of the Reserpine component, which is known to slow the heart rate.
